What is the minimum ground clearance of the Envision Plus?

The ground clearance of the Envision Plus is 190mm. The minimum ground clearance of the Envision Plus refers to the distance between the lowest point (excluding the wheels) and the supporting plane, which indicates the vehicle's ability to pass over obstacles such as rocks and tree stumps without collision. A higher ground clearance generally means better off-road capability, but if the Envision Plus's ground clearance is too high, the stability at high speeds may decrease. The Envision Plus (English name: ENVISION Plus) was designed in 2004. Its body dimensions are 4845mm in length, 1883mm in width, and 1705mm in height, with a wheelbase of 2833mm. Generally, the ground clearance of sedans ranges between 110mm and 150mm, while SUVs have a ground clearance between 200mm and 250mm. However, the Envision Plus's ground clearance is not static; it also depends on the load condition. Therefore, changes in ground clearance should be considered based on the load variation of the vehicle. When selecting a vehicle, ground clearance can be one of the reference factors. The choice should depend on the vehicle's intended use and the road conditions. For urban driving with good road surfaces, a vehicle with lower ground clearance may be preferred to enhance stability and comfort. For frequent travel on rough or off-road terrains, a vehicle with higher ground clearance is advisable to avoid scraping or damaging the undercarriage.

How Long Does It Take to Fail the Subject 3 Test by Pressing the Clutch?

When the clutch is fully depressed, it should not exceed 5 seconds. The semi-engaged state of the clutch should not last more than 15 seconds. The time spent pressing the clutch when the vehicle is stopped is not counted. If you feel the clutch has been pressed for too long, you can fully depress it and then slowly release it to the semi-engaged state, which will reset the timer. Below are related details: 1. Subject 1: A written test on traffic safety laws, regulations, and related knowledge, conducted on a computer with a full score of 100. A score of 90 or above (including 90) is required to pass. 2. Subject 2: A practical driving test in a designated area, assessed as pass or fail only. It includes five mandatory tasks performed in sequence: reversing into a parking space, parallel parking, S-curve driving, 90-degree turns, and starting and stopping on a slope. The full score is 100, and a score of 80 or above (including 80) is required to pass. 3. Subject 3: A practical driving test on roads or simulated areas, with a full score of 100. Large buses require 90 or above, large trucks require 80 or above, and other vehicle types require 70 or above to pass. 4. Subject 4: A written test on safe and civilized driving knowledge, with a full score of 100. A score of 90 or above (including 90) is required to pass.

What are the symptoms of a faulty intake pressure sensor?

The symptoms of a faulty intake pressure sensor include the vehicle failing to start, and even if it does start, the driving speed will be unstable with poor acceleration. Below is a detailed introduction to the intake pressure sensor: 1. Function: The intake pressure sensor (Manifold-Absolute-Pressure-Sensor), abbreviated as MAP. It connects to the intake manifold via a vacuum tube. As the engine operates at different speeds and loads, it senses changes in the vacuum within the intake manifold. These changes are then converted into voltage signals through alterations in the sensor's internal resistance, which the ECU uses to adjust fuel injection and ignition timing. 2. D-type injection system: In fuel-injected engines, the system that uses an intake pressure sensor to measure the amount of intake air is called the D-type injection system (speed-density type). Unlike the mass airflow sensor, which directly measures the intake air volume, the intake pressure sensor employs an indirect measurement method. This method is influenced by various factors, leading to differences in detection and maintenance compared to mass airflow sensors, and the resulting faults have their own unique characteristics.

How to Remove Oil Film from Car Windows?

You will need toothpaste. Apply toothpaste to the front windshield, spray water, and scrub vigorously. This method can remove at least 60%-70% of the oil film with decent results. Foam cleaner, a common automotive detailing product, can be sprayed onto the glass. Wait a few minutes, then wipe it with a machine for better results than toothpaste. Additional Information: Causes of oil film formation on car windows: 1. Vehicle exhaust: Incomplete combustion of gasoline produces various exhaust pollutants, which often accumulate on city roads, especially behind trucks, inevitably adhering to car windows and forming an oil film. 2. Smoke pollution: Frequently parking near restaurant chimneys will, over time, lead to the accumulation of smoke residue on the glass.
